The United States Aviation Transponders Market size was valued at USD 5.2 Billion in 2022 and is projected to reach USD 8.8 Billion by 2030, growing at a CAGR of 7.6% from 2024 to 2030.
The United States Aviation Transponders Market is witnessing significant growth driven by technological advancements and increasing air traffic. These devices are crucial for identifying aircraft, ensuring safe navigation, and meeting regulatory requirements. The market is expanding as both civil and military aviation sectors adopt advanced transponder technologies. Moreover, the development of new, more efficient transponders has enhanced operational efficiency and safety standards. Demand is also driven by the rise of automation and the adoption of air traffic management systems. With innovations in digital and ADS-B (Automatic Dependent Surveillance-Broadcast) technologies, transponders are becoming more sophisticated. The market is influenced by both government regulations and commercial airline industry needs. This growth trend is expected to continue as the aviation sector continues to modernize its infrastructure.

Despite the significant growth prospects, the United States Aviation Transponders Market faces a few restraints. The high cost of advanced transponder technologies may limit their adoption, especially in smaller aircraft or regional operators. Additionally, the complexity of upgrading existing systems in older aircraft poses a challenge for some operators. The need for standardization across different aviation systems also hinders market growth, as integration between various technologies is not always seamless. Moreover, potential cybersecurity threats related to digital communication in aviation could raise concerns about the security of transponder systems. Limited availability of skilled personnel for the maintenance and operation of advanced transponder systems further adds to the market’s challenges. Economic slowdowns could also impact investments in aviation infrastructure, slowing the market’s growth. Furthermore, competition from alternative technologies could restrain the growth of transponder adoption.

Technological advancements play a critical role in the evolution of the United States Aviation Transponders Market. The transition from traditional radar-based systems to Automatic Dependent Surveillance-Broadcast (ADS-B) has revolutionized how aircraft are tracked. These new technologies offer greater precision, reliability, and cost-effectiveness. Additionally, advancements in satellite communication and digital radar systems are enabling transponders to operate more efficiently and provide real-time data to air traffic controllers. The integration of artificial intelligence (AI) and machine learning in air traffic management is also influencing the development of next-generation transponders. As the aviation industry adopts more automation, transponders are evolving to meet these needs. Moreover, the continuous improvement in data encryption and cybersecurity technologies is ensuring the safety and security of aviation communications. These technological innovations are not only enhancing the functionality of transponders but also shaping the future of aviation safety.
